The Singapore Mixed Signal IC Market is characterized by a growing demand for integrated circuits that combine analog and digital functions. This market is driven by the expanding electronics industry in Singapore, which includes sectors such as telecommunications, consumer electronics, automotive, and industrial applications. The country`s strong focus on innovation and technological advancements has also contributed to the growth of the mixed signal IC market. Key players in this market include major semiconductor companies as well as emerging startups that are leveraging Singapore`s favorable business environment and skilled workforce. The increasing adoption of mixed signal ICs in various end-use applications, coupled with the government`s initiatives to support research and development in the semiconductor industry, is expected to further propel the growth of the Singapore Mixed Signal IC Market in the coming years.

In the Singapore Mixed Signal IC market, one of the main challenges is the intense competition from other global semiconductor manufacturing hubs such as Taiwan and South Korea. These countries have well-established semiconductor industries and offer competitive advantages in terms of cost-efficiency and technological advancements. Additionally, the high cost of land and labor in Singapore poses a challenge for companies operating in the Mixed Signal IC sector. Furthermore, the rapid pace of technological advancements and the need for continuous innovation require companies to invest heavily in research and development to stay competitive. Despite these challenges, Singapore`s strong government support, skilled workforce, and strategic location in the Asia-Pacific region provide opportunities for growth and development in the Mixed Signal IC market.

The Singapore government has been actively supporting the Mixed Signal IC (Integrated Circuit) market through various policies. Initiatives such as the Research, Innovation, and Enterprise 2020 Plan, which focuses on funding research and development in key technology sectors including semiconductor manufacturing, have been instrumental in driving growth in the industry. Additionally, the government provides grants and incentives to encourage companies to invest in upgrading their capabilities and adopting advanced technologies in the Mixed Signal IC market. Singapore`s commitment to fostering a conducive business environment through policies that promote innovation, collaboration, and talent development has positioned the country as a strategic hub for Mixed Signal IC manufacturing and research in the region.
